#afe432 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#afe432 is composed of 68.6% red, 89.4%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 77.9 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 54.5%. #afe432 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ff64 with #5fc900. Closest websafe color is: #99cc33.

#afe432 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#afe432 has RGB values of R:175, G:228,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 11527218.

Shades and Tints of #afe432

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020300 is the darkest color, while #f9fdf1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#afe432

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f9482 is the less saturated color, while #baff17 is the most saturated one.
